Transaction 75337e330b70406e7489bb2ecfb38263747140ce1a2cc702691abf7487b567b8

1 Input
2 Outputs
  • 75337e330b70406e7489bb2ecfb38263747140ce1a2cc702691abf7487b567b8:0
  • value  141700
    address  1e12aZxPzCf1zYNr38cKWLeHaDBn3FC22
  • 75337e330b70406e7489bb2ecfb38263747140ce1a2cc702691abf7487b567b8:1
  • value  57626946
    address  3MVs9tf1APsfW2HJsntUA7fHGGfu53uPDe